What can be used for a salt bridge?

Potassium chloride is the ideal species for incorporation into a salt bridge, as K+ and Cl have the same number of electrons and are approximately the same size. Potassium nitrate (K+NO3) can also be used in a salt bridge.

What Cannot be used as a salt bridge?

KCl and NH4Cl cannot be used in salt bridge of a cell containing Ag^+, Hg2^2 + and Tl^+ ions.

Why is potassium chloride not a suitable salt bridge?

The salt bridge is used to maintain electrical neutrality in the system. The ions need to flow back and forth between the two half-cells. KCl or better yet, KNO3, are just simple, inert salts. KCl would NOT be a good choice if you had silver or lead electrodes, because it would lead to some precipitate formation.

How do you make a salt bridge at home?

To make a salt bridge, you can simply soak a string or piece of cotton in a sodium sulfate solution and place one end in each beaker. You can also shape a small diameter glass tube into a wide ''u'' shape using a Bunsen burner and fill it with a solution of agar and 1 molar sodium sulfate.

Which of the following electrolyte Cannot be used in salt bridge?

KCl cannot be used in the salt bridge in the given cell because it will undergo a chemical reaction with Ag+ ions to form a precipitate of AgCl.

What is a salt bridge composed of?

One type of salt bridge consists of a U-shaped glass tube filled with a relatively inert electrolyte. It is usually a combination of potassium or ammonium cations and chloride or nitrate anions, which have similar mobility in solution.

Can we used KCl as an electrolyte in the salt bridge of the cell CU's )| Cu 2 +) aq || Ag (+) aq Ag's explain?

1 Answer. No, we cannot use KCI as electrolyte in the salt bridge of the given cell because Cl ions will combine with Ag+ ions to form white precipitate of AgCI.
